ADA4051-2 Features

  • Very low supply current: 13 μA typical
  • Low offset voltage: 15 μV maximum
  • Offset voltage drift: 20 nV/°C
  • Single-supply operation: 1.8 V to 5.5 V
  • High PSRR: 110 dB minimum
  • High CMRR: 110 dB minimum
  • Rail-to-rail input/output
  • Unity-gain stable
  • Extended industrial temperature range

ADA4051-2 Description

The ADA4051-2 are CMOS, micropower, zerodrift operational amplifiers utilizing an innovative chopping technique. These amplifiers feature rail-to-rail input/output swing and extremely low offset voltage while operating from a 1.8 V to 5.5 V power supply. In addition, these amplifiers offer high power supply rejection ratio (PSRR) and common-mode rejection ratio (CMRR) while operating with a typical supply current of 13 μA per amplifier. This combination of features makes the ADA4051-2 amplifiers ideal choices for battery-powered applications where high precision and low power consumption are important.

The ADA4051-2 are specified for the extended industrial temperature range of −40°C to +125°C. The ADA4051-2 amplifier is available in an 8-lead MSOP and an 8-lead LFCSP.

The ADA4051-2 are members of a growing series of zero-drift op amps offered by Analog Devices, Inc.
